  3. Until it is no longer possible to continue with some activity or pursuit. Amid growing speculation over the athlete's possible retirement, he made it clear in a press conference that he will keep playing until the wheels fall off.   6. When the wheels fall off something, it goes wrong or fails. ('Wheels come off' is an alternative.)
